CONSTRUCTION LABORER – REMODELING

 

Applicant must play well with others as we are fortunate to have a group of diverse and highly skilled individuals who pride themselves on high quality service and workmanship with cooperative efforts. We also provide the opportunity for those who are less experienced and would like to learn the ins and outs of the industry. Our projects range from a simple garage door change out to an entire whole house remodel and the occasional addition.

 

Often our clients are still living in the home when we are completing their remodel. Applicant must be courteous and have a neat appearance. This is an excellent environment to learn many aspects of the building industry. This is hard work that is often physically demanding and does require that you remain focused and engaged in what you are assigned to do.

 

We understand that you may not have a “resume,” but please take the time to write a few sentences describing your experience and what you have been working on most recently. After initial contact (resume, letter, etc.) a full application must be filled out and interview conducted at our office.

 

Most projects require the following skill sets and physical requirements:

  • Demolition: With care and concern for the homes and for the people that own the home
  • Framing: Interior walls and some structural changes
  • Drywall Installer: Hanging and finishing
  • Trim and Millwork: Base, Crown, Interior Doors and Casing
  • Cabinets – Installation
  • Flooring: Tile, LVP and Wood
  • Performing physical activities that require considerable use of your arms and legs and moving your whole body, such as climbing, lifting, balancing, walking, stooping, and handling of materials.
  • Work in a variety of weather conditions with exposure to the elements.
  • Must have good hand-eye coordination, quick reaction times.
  • Able to wear a hard hat, safety glasses, gloves, and safety-toed boots.
  • Must have reliable vehicle and basic hand tools
  • Must be able to talk, listen and speak clearly on telephone
  • Must be able to pass a Pre-Employment drug screen
  • Must have a current clean driver’s license
